About the role
- Increase sales through prospecting and building business with new accounts (this is a "greenfield" geography)
- Responsible for meeting or exceeding sales and margin KPIs
- Demonstrate outstanding customer service to build relationships and ensure customer satisfaction and actively cultivate new customer relationships and realize future sales growth potential
- Promote new products and drive sales of Bunzl internal and preferred brands where appropriate
- Implement and manage pricing strategies within all accounts
- Complete weekly planning and scheduling of customer visits, with a strong understanding of objectives for each visit
- Present monthly recaps of targeted sales priorities to sales leadership
- Develop a strong understanding of Bunzl products, with the ability to demonstrate features and benefits by using product samples and/or catalog specifications
- Establish and grow new accounts
- Provide timely and accurate sales forecast to the operational and leadership team to ensure inventory levels are accurate
- Evaluate pricing quarterly to maintain and protect margins
- Participate in Industry Association Functions such as Trade Shows and other events
- Work with outside vendors on new materials and new innovative packaging solutions with regards to packaging.
Requirements
- High School Diploma or GED Required
- Bachelor's degree in a Business-related field- preferred
- Must have 2+ years of inside/outside sales experience
- Practical sales experience in at least one of the following markets is preferred: food/meat processing, industrial processing, plant operating supplies, personal protection equipment or related safety items. Or previous experience selling in a paper, packaging, janitorial/sanitation or food service distribution industry.
- Experience effectively planning weekly and daily sales and operations activity, directed towards targeted sales opportunities with the account manager
- User level proficiency in Windows operating environment and pro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ook, TEAMs & Copilot)
- Work effectively in situations that involve change and/or competing demands
- Proficient handling of all confidential and time-sensitive material
- Strong Results - Orientation and Sense of Urgency
- High level of Personal Accountability
- Ability to Identify and Prioritize Key Initiatives
